coe-2023.pngDepression Treatment and Recovery

Depression can cause a wide variety of symptoms that could affect your daily life. This could include a loss of energy and appetite changes, and difficulty sleeping.

Fortunately this condition can be treated. Treatment options typically include psychotherapy (also called talk therapy) and medications. It could take trial and error to determine the right combination that meets your needs.

Medicines

Many people suffering from depression find that medication is a crucial component of their treatment. This is especially relevant for those who have severe symptoms that affect their daily lives, or have experienced several episodes prior to. Antidepressants can be extremely efficient in reducing or eliminating the symptoms of depression. They can also prevent depression from returning. Antidepressants are most effective when used in conjunction with other treatment methods, like psychotherapy and lifestyle modifications.

The type of antidepressant that works for a particular individual will differ from person one. Finding the right drug can be a lengthy process that may require trial and trial and. A doctor may prescribe the lowest dose and gradually increase it as they observe the patient's reaction. If the first medication does not work or causes unwanted side effects, it may be necessary to change medications.

There are a variety of antidepressants available, each targeting one specific chemical in the brain. SSRIs (selective serotonin reuptake inhibitors) are some of the most commonly prescribed medications for depression. They increase the amount of serotonin present in the brain. Citalopram and Fluoxetine are examples. Tricyclic antidepressants (TADs) and monoamine oxidese inhibitors can also be prescribed for depression. Doctors usually only prescribe these older medications when the more modern ones don't work.

Doctors might also combine an antidepressant and a medication that is usually prescribed for another problem, such as an antibiotic, anti-anxiety medicine or thyroid hormone. This is known as augmentation therapy, and can be more effective than taking just one antidepressant.

Depression sufferers must attend all of their psychotherapy sessions, and use their medication according to the instructions. It is crucial not to skip or cut down on the dose of an antidepressant as this can cause unwanted or dangerous side effects. It is also crucial to not quit taking the medication because this could result in an increase in depression.

Psychotherapy

Psychotherapy is a critical part of depression treatment (read page), and can be beneficial for mild and moderate cases. It is also beneficial in combination with medication for severe depression. You'll meet with a professional one-on-one in psychotherapy. The type of therapist you choose will be based on your goals and preferences. The therapist will help you recognize the negative thoughts that cause depression and help you learn more effective ways to handle negative emotions. Psychotherapy can be offered in a private, group or family settings. It is suitable for both adults and children.

It is essential to find a therapist who you can trust and who has experience in treating depression. You may ask your doctor for suggestions, or look on the internet for a therapist who has special expertise in depression. It's also beneficial to find a therapist who accepts insurance. According to the Paul Wellstone and Pete Domenici Addiction Equity and Mental Health Parity Act of 2008, all group insurance plans covering medical treatment are required to offer the same coverage for mental health services. Check your insurance provider's website to see if this benefit is available.

You'll need to see your therapy therapist for a few sessions to get to know him or her and discuss your treatment plan. You will also need to fill out a form to let the therapist know your medical history. After that, the counselor will determine the most appropriate type of therapy for you. They might suggest an immediate plan to address immediate issues or a more long-term therapy that will deal with more complex challenges.

It is crucial to adhere to your treatment plan. If you stop taking your medication, or skip your therapy sessions, depression and anxiety treatment near me is likely to return. It's also crucial to build social support, whether through family members or friends or a depression support group. It's not an indication of weakness to seek help. You can also find depression self-help information on the Internet and in reputable books.

Lifestyle changes

While medical and psychological treatments are crucial, there's also a variety of lifestyle modifications that can help alleviate depression. These include regular exercise, good sleep hygiene, healthy diet and social support. These treatments can keep depression from becoming worse and could decrease the need for medication for some people.

Regular exercise boosts mood-enhancing brain chemicals and stimulates the growth of brain cells and connections which makes it one of the most effective depression treatment strategies. Adults should get 30 minutes of moderate exercise every day, 3 to 5 times per week. However, it doesn't have to be an exercise facility or a marathon. Any form of physical activity is beneficial.

Sleep issues can be a sign of depression. It is crucial to get enough sleep each night. It can be difficult for some people to get into a routine. Try to fall asleep at the same hour each night and rise at the same time each morning. Avoid using your computer or phone an hour before bedtime, because their blue light could disrupt sleep.

Psychological treatments, also known as talk therapies, have been proven to be effective depression treatment methods. They can help you identify and change unhelpful thinking patterns and help you develop coping skills to deal with conflict and stress. Cognitive behavioural therapy (CBT) psychodynamic therapy, and interpersonal therapy are just a few of the most common psychological treatments. Usually, these types of therapy are offered in groups.

Having a strong social network can be a valuable depression treatment and may even reduce the need for antidepressants in certain cases. Patients suffering from depression should seek out support from their social networks, and a GP can help them find ways to do this, such as by referring them to a depression support group. It is also recommended that patients spend the most time possible outside of work and get together with friends at least every day.
